
ArmInfo.The Investigative Committee of Armenia continues a preliminary investigation into the case of aggression unleashed by the military-political leadership of the Republic of Azerbaijan on the Artsakh-Azerbaijan line of contact. This was reported by the press service of the UK.
The IC of Armenia presented a video of the interrogation of a Syrian mercenary who was taken prisoner in Artsakh. Syrian citizen Yusef El Abdel El Haji, who participated in hostilities on the side of Azerbaijan, was detained.
Al Haji said in the course that he lived in the Syrian province of Idlib, he is married with 5 minor children. A man came to his home who made an offer to go to Azerbaijan for money in order to participate in a three-month military exercise on the condition that he would be paid $ 2,000 a month.
The recruitment was carried out in Sarafin, Saham, Al Ziyedi and other Syrian settlements, the mercenaries were specially warned not to take an identity document, a mobile phone. They were taken to the Bab al- Salam checkpoint in Syria, which the Syrian mercenary said is under the control of Abu Khamshi and his militants. Brother Abu Khamshi-Seif, recruited 500 people aged 20 to 40, who were warned in advance that after a trip to Azerbaijan, no one would be allowed to return until the term expired. Then, the finally recruited above 500 recruits without hindrance, without checking the identity documents by Turkish law enforcement officers, passed through the above border checkpoint on the border of Syria and Turkey, got on buses and, accompanied by the Turkish military, went to one of the civilian airports in Turkey, from there by plane with a Turkish flag to another civil airport, after which, again without checking identity documents, they boarded a civil plane with an Azerbaijani flag and went to Azerbaijan, to a civil airport. Here they were met by the military in the uniform of the Turkish army, as well as the Armed Forces of Azerbaijan, and again without checking the identity of the arrivals, they were taken by buses to the military unit, where there were both Azerbaijani and Turkish soldiers. In the indicated military unit, they were given necklaces with numbers, uniforms of light and dark blue, and weapons, including knives. Three days later, the mercenaries were transferred to another location. According to the information received, the leader of this group of mercenaries was a man named Sheikh Ibrahim, under the leadership of the latter they were transferred to another military unit, where there were another 500 Syrian Arabs who had arrived to fight for money, as well as Turkish-Azerbaijani soldiers. In the military unit, they were divided into 10 groups, the composition and number of which was determined by Abu Khamsha, who is the main leader of the indicated military unit and mercenaries transferred from Syria to Azerbaijan. The latter, announcing that they would fight against the Armenians, gave instructions not to spare any of the Armenians in the event of an attack, to "slaughter" them all and kill them. They also received such instructions from the Turkish- Azerbaijani military in the military unit. According to Youssef El Abed El Haji, they were promised $ 100 for each Armenian beheaded. Early in the morning on the seventh day of their stay in this military unit, at 4 o'clock they moved to the Artsakh-Azerbaijan contact line, where Sheikh Ibrahim ordered them to attack the neighboring Armenian village, capture it and behead all civilians and soldiers there. However, during the attack, they came under fire from the Armenian side, leaving 15 killed and fled. During the operation, Yusef was wounded, in such a state he stayed in the field for three days, until he was captured by Armenian soldiers. The aforementioned factual data, in combination with other evidence, confirm the existence of clearly operating criminal schemes for the mass recruitment of mercenaries in various parts of Syria to be involved in military operations against Artsakh as part of the Armed Forces of Azerbaijan in exchange for material compensation, as well as the commission of crimes motivated by national hatred. transfer to Azerbaijan through Turkey and with the participation of the armed forces of the latter, illegal involvement in the Armed Forces of Azerbaijan and ensuring their participation in hostilities with the aim of committing acts of a mainly terrorist nature.
According to the source, on October 31, proceedings were initiated in the Investigative Committee of Armenia under Articles 389 (International terrorism - Ed.), 390 (Serious violations of international humanitarian law during armed conflicts - Ed.), 395 (Mercenaryism - Ed.) Articles of the RA Criminal Code. A motion to arrest the latter was submitted to a court of general jurisdiction.
